The purpose of this paper is to compare defferent methodologies of CFD analysis, applied to the intake plenum of a turbocharged HSDI Diesel Engine. The study is performed by using both an engine cycle simulation code and a 3D-CFD code. Experiments at the engine dynamometer and at a steady flow bbench support the theoretical study.The most promisig simulation technique presented in the paper is the integrated 1D and 3D-CFDsimulation. This numerical approach showed itself to be particularly suitable for analysing complex engine components where the flow patterns are fully transient.
